Remarks & Notes 
B&M 1576 and 1575 plus a third GP-7 idle at Concord Engine Terminal on a warm spring weekend. The squared portion of the long hood noses was for train lighting equipment for their original assignments, heading on commuter trains out of North Station. They were displaced by RDC's in the mid 1950's. These Geeps pooled with RS-3's and F-units on locals and secondary routes. Later they were mixed in with newer, but higher mileage GP-9's on the Hoosac tunnel route.
